Warning after Perth measles diagnosis

West Australians have been warned of a measles threat after a Perth resident returned home from Vietnam and was diagnosed with the illness.

A measles warning has been issued in Western Australia after a passenger on an Air Asia flight was diagnosed with the illness.

The Perth resident returned home from Vietnam on January 16, visiting work places and public venues last week, the WA Health Department said on Wednesday.

People should remain vigilant for measles symptoms until February 6 if they are not immune to measles.

Places visited by the person include areas of the Perth CBD, South Perth, West Perth, Rockingham and Mandurah.
